Texas Mexico Border Campaign at Camp Stewart photographs
Collection
Identifier: MS 085
Overview
The collection consists of photographs of Camp Stewart at El Paso, Texas, and the infantry- and
cavalry-men stationed there in 1916 for the Pershing Expedition in pursuit of
Pancho Villa. There are two large framed panoramic views of the camp layout
and a scrapbook of 148 mostly sepia snapshots.
Dates:
1916 - 1917

World War I Ellington Field Scrapbook
Collection
Identifier: MS 698
Overview
Scrapbook contains images of aviation training at Ellington Field, a bombing and gunnery school located about 15 miles from Houston. The photographs show a wide range of camp life and training. They include individual officers in uniforms with a variety of aviation insignia, individuals in leather flight jackets and helmets, Curtis Jenny airplanes on the ground and in flight, pilots flying aircraft, and many bird's-eye views of the field and the surrounding area, particularly of Houston....
Dates:
1918
